    Wasps going into admin & the impact on CCFC

    So just joining the dots here from the bond prospectus, to see where the council comes in etc.. Wasps Holdings (now in admin) are the 100% owners of ACL. ACL (not in admin) are the 100% owners of ACL2006. ACL2006 (not in admin) are the holders of the head lease (250-years). Wasps Holdings...
